Summary. A simple modification of Gilbert's formula to account for slight lateral heterogeneity of the Earth by the first‐order Born approximation leads to a convenient formula to calculate synthetic long‐period seismograms. Partial derivatives are easily calculated, thus the formula is suitable for direct inversion of seismograms for lateral heterogeneity of the Earth. The derivation is much simpler but is equivalent to the one derived by Woodhouse, who obtained it by working in the time domain.
